There is startling new information about the Lied Animal Shelter. Action News confirms the problems at the shelter are much worse than first thought.
More than 1,000 animals have been killed in this outbreak of distemper and parvo. And any animals surrendered to the shelter this week will be put down immediately.
Inside sources tell Action News that the shelter was a filthy mess to begin with. There were dirty cages, too many dogs crammed together and kennels not being cleaned properly.
They say it was a shelter asking for trouble.
Lied has been closed since last week and is scheduled to be reopened this Friday.
